Video: Tìm kiếm Elasticsearch là gì?
2024 Tác giả: Lynn Donovan | [email protected]. Sửa đổi lần cuối: 2023-12-15 23:55
Elasticsearch là một Tìm kiếm dựa trên thư viện Lucene. Nó cung cấp một văn bản đầy đủ có khả năng phân tán, đa đối tượng Tìm kiếm công cụ với giao diện web HTTP và tài liệu JSON không có giản đồ. Elasticsearch được phát triển bằng Java.
Hơn nữa, việc sử dụng tìm kiếm đàn hồi là gì?
Elasticsearch là một toàn văn mã nguồn mở có khả năng mở rộng cao Tìm kiếm và công cụ phân tích. Nó cho phép bạn lưu trữ, Tìm kiếm và phân tích khối lượng lớn dữ liệu nhanh chóng và trong thời gian thực. Nó thường được sử dụng làm động cơ / công nghệ cơ bản cung cấp năng lượng cho các ứng dụng phức tạp Tìm kiếm các tính năng và yêu cầu.
Ngoài ra, tìm kiếm đàn hồi có nghĩa là gì? Tìm kiếm đàn hồi mới là một mã nguồn mở, RESTful Tìm kiếm công cụ được xây dựng trên Apache Lucene và được phát hành theo giấy phép Apache. Nó Là Dựa trên Java và có thể Tìm kiếm và lập chỉ mục các tệp tài liệu ở các định dạng đa dạng. Chỉ mục có thể được khôi phục dễ dàng trong trường hợp máy chủ gặp sự cố.
Sau đó, ví dụ Elasticsearch là gì?
Ví dụ về ElasticSearch Hello World. ElasticSearch là Công cụ phân tích và tìm kiếm theo thời gian thực dựa trên REST doanh nghiệp nguồn mở. Chức năng tìm kiếm cốt lõi của nó được xây dựng bằng cách sử dụng Apache Lucene, nhưng hỗ trợ nhiều tính năng khác.
Làm cách nào để tìm kiếm dữ liệu Elasticsearch?
Bắt đầu đang tìm kiếm chỉnh sửa. Khi bạn đã ăn một số dữ liệu thành một Elasticsearch chỉ mục, bạn có thể Tìm kiếm nó bằng cách gửi yêu cầu đến điểm cuối _search. Để truy cập vào bộ đầy đủ của Tìm kiếm khả năng, bạn sử dụng Truy vấn Elasticsearch DSL để chỉ định Tìm kiếm tiêu chí trong phần nội dung yêu cầu.
Đề xuất:
Tìm kiếm tuyến tính có giống như tìm kiếm tuần tự không?
Lớp: Thuật toán tìm kiếm
Các công cụ tìm kiếm tìm kiếm các công cụ tìm kiếm khác là gì?
Để bắt đầu cuộc phiêu lưu tìm kiếm của chúng tôi, hãy xem xét một số công cụ tìm kiếm chung ngoài ba công cụ hàng đầu. DuckDuckGo. Lo ngại về quyền riêng tư trực tuyến? Tìm kiếm Mã hóa. Tìm kiếm một giải pháp thay thế cho DuckDuckGo? Ecosia. Muốn trồng cây trong khi bạn tìm kiếm? Kho lưu trữ. Blekko. WolframAlpha. Gigablast. Tìm kiếm trên Facebook
Làm thế nào để bạn tìm thấy điểm giữa của một tìm kiếm nhị phân?
Cho một mảng đã sắp xếp, chúng tôi tìm phần tử ở giữa và kiểm tra phần tử bằng khóa. Nếu phần tử gần nhất bằng với khóa, chúng tôi đã tìm thấy khóa. Nếu phần tử gần nhất lớn hơn khóa, chúng tôi tìm kiếm ở nửa bên trái của phần tử gần nhất, nếu không, chúng tôi tìm kiếm ở nửa bên phải
Truy vấn tìm kiếm dựa trên cụm từ trong Elasticsearch là gì?
Truy vấn thuật ngữ. Trả về các tài liệu có chứa một cụm từ chính xác trong một trường được cung cấp. Theo mặc định, Elasticsearch thay đổi giá trị của các trường văn bản như một phần của phân tích. Điều này có thể làm cho việc tìm kiếm các kết quả phù hợp chính xác cho các giá trị trường văn bản trở nên khó khăn. Để tìm kiếm các giá trị trường văn bản, hãy sử dụng truy vấn đối sánh để thay thế
Tìm kiếm đầu tiên theo chiều rộng và tìm kiếm đầu tiên theo chiều sâu là gì?
BFS là viết tắt của Breadth First Search. DFS là viết tắt của Depth First Search. 2. BFS (Breadth First Search) sử dụng cấu trúc dữ liệu Hàng đợi để tìm đường đi ngắn nhất. BFS có thể được sử dụng để tìm đường đi ngắn nhất của một nguồn duy nhất trong một đồ thị không có trọng số, bởi vì trong BFS, chúng ta đạt đến một đỉnh có số cạnh tối thiểu từ một đỉnh nguồn